    How to Replace the Battery

    All car key fobs which can lock and unlock your vehicle remotely are powered by a battery which will eventually fail. If that occurs owners can replace the battery of their key fob themselves with a few simple steps. To remove the old battery from the key fob and replace it with a brand new one, you'll need to open two flaps made of plastic on one side. The replacement battery is an ordinary CR1632 coin cell and the procedure to install it is straightforward.

    Once the emergency key has been removed and the emergency key is removed, you can make use of a small flathead screwdriver to split the case of the remote fob. Be cautious not to press the case too hard, as the electronics inside the case are delicate and can be damaged if you push too hard.

    If your previous keyfob lost its connection to your vehicle's safety system it is possible to reprogram the new one. You can do this by following the manual learning procedure to add a new key fob for your Saab 9-5. This method DOES NOT invalidate previously learned keys however, so you can use the existing FOBs in case they need to be reprogrammed. This process can only be initiated only if the mechanical keys of the vehicle is in line with the cut on the FOB.
